Ukraine's quest to join NATO remains a prominent topic with significant geopolitical implications. Despite President Zelenskyy's determination, several hurdles persist. Slovakia and Hungary, alongside the United States under President Trump, have voiced opposition to Ukraine's accession to the North Atlantic Alliance. NATO's Secretary General Mark Rutte emphasized the absence of consensus among members, reinforcing that Ukraine's membership is fraught with challenges. Meanwhile, Zelenskyy has sought alternative security guarantees, echoing NATO's Article 5, to shield Ukraine from future aggression. The path forward is intricate, with sovereignty and security at the forefront of ongoing international discussions.

Why is Ukraine's NATO membership a contentious issue?

Ukraine's NATO membership is contentious due to opposing views from key NATO members such as Slovakia, Hungary, and the United States, which complicate consensus. Additionally, Russia perceives Ukraine's accession to NATO as a geopolitical threat, further influencing the discussion. Despite these challenges, Ukraine persists in its pursuit of NATO membership as a strategic goal for national security and alignment with Western alliances.

What stance does President Zelenskyy have on NATO membership?

President Zelenskyy remains committed to Ukraine's NATO aspirations, viewing them as essential for the country's security framework. He acknowledges that the decision lies with NATO member states and continues to advocate for Ukraine's integration into the Alliance while ensuring that constitutional commitments towards NATO are maintained. Zelenskyy also explores alternative ways to secure Ukraine under potential future aggression, seeking firm security guarantees.

Which countries oppose Ukraine's accession to NATO?

Countries like Slovakia, Hungary, and the United States, under President Trump, are notable opponents of Ukraine's accession to NATO. Their opposition stems from geopolitical concerns and strategic considerations, with Slovakia recently declaring that Ukraine will never join NATO. These countries' resistance significantly impacts the ongoing dialogue surrounding Ukraine's NATO membership, adding complexity to its potential accession process.
